  2. Takes me typically two and half hours once off of Phuket.

    From Phuket Airport to Saladan by car you'll never make in 2 1/2 hours

    O.K. here is the official rundown which I did on Tuesday:

    @Chalong Circle 9:55AM

    Reached Sarasin Bridge 10:44

    50.4 kms in 49 minutes

    Made the right turn to Krabi in Phangnga at 11:10

    40.2kms in 25 minutes

    Reached Krabi Airport at 12:13

    108.3kms in 63 minutes

    Reached the first ferry booth at 12:57

    41.1kms in 44 minutes

    Reached Saladan town 1:36

    Summary:

    Chalong Circle to the first ferry booth to Lanta 240kms 3hrs 2 minutes

    Thems the facts, for the answer to your question of how late you can get from Krabi Airport to Lanta, I'm pretty sure the ferry stops at 10pm so i would think you could catch transportation no later than 8:30.

  14. I purchased a return longtail ticket to Railay from Aonang. When I wanted to take the boat back only one boat would take the ticket and he was way down the beach. When I got there he said we needed 8 people (although if I paid the extra he would take me right away!!) I found a group of 5 with backpacks and convinced them to take my boat. The boat driver told them that he would only take people with a return ticket and they could not buy a ticket from Railay. I waited for over an hr and it became obvious that there were no others with return tickets so I was screwed. Funny though you can not get to Railay without a ticket.

    You can always get to Railey without a ticket you just have to pay an exorbitant amount for a private longtail.

    Yes, the scam there is also to make you wait past 6:00 and then they make you pay the exorbitant fare to get back (600).

    It's too bad as the local bars would make a lot in sunset drinks were you not forced to return at 4:45.
